Author and Publication

The Anthem pdf book was written by Ayn Rand, a renowned philosopher and novelist. Rand was a prominent figure in the development of objectivist philosophy, and her writings continue to be widely read and studied today. The book was originally published in 1946 by Pamphleteers, Inc. and has since been reprinted numerous times. The publication of Anthem marked an important milestone in Rand’s career, as it was one of her earliest major works. The book’s success helped establish Rand as a major literary figure, and it has since been recognized as a classic of dystopian literature. Setting and Society

The setting of the Anthem pdf book is a dystopian future society where individuality has been completely suppressed, and people live in a highly collectivist culture. The society is characterized by a lack of personal freedom, and citizens are forced to conform to the norms of the community. The story takes place in a world where people are assigned roles and tasks by the Council of Scholars, and any form of dissent or rebellion is severely punished. The society is also marked by a lack of technological advancement, and people live in a state of primitive existence. Main Character and Journey

The main character in the Anthem pdf book is Equality 7-2521, a young man who lives in a highly collectivist society. He is a curious and intelligent individual who begins to question the norms of his society. As he embarks on a journey of self-discovery, he starts to realize the importance of individuality and freedom. The protagonist’s journey is marked by a series of events that challenge his beliefs and values, leading him to make choices that have significant consequences. Through his experiences, Equality 7-2521 comes to understand the true nature of his society and the importance of preserving his own identity.
